Gibson J-45 076 60s: A Detailed Analysis of Its Pros and Cons

Introduction:

The Gibson J-45 076 60s is a vintage-inspired acoustic guitar that has gained significant attention among guitar enthusiasts and musicians thanks to its rich history and classic design. In this analysis, we will explore the key advantages and disadvantages of this guitar model.

Pros:

1. classic 1960s styling: This guitar harks back to the iconic vintage design of the 1960s, boasting features such as a Sitka spruce top, mahogany back and sides, and a slim neck profile. The classic look is not only visually appealing but also maintains the tonal qualities expected from a J-45.

2. rich tone and volume: With its symmetrical bracing design and scalloped X-bracing, the Gibson J-45 076 60s produces a powerful and balanced sound, capable of reproducing both bass and treble frequencies with clarity.

3. versatile playability: The slim neck profile and 12-fret neck joint contribute to a smooth and comfortable playing experience, allowing for seamless transitions between chords and intricate fingerstyle playing.

4. high-quality construction: Equipped with premium components such as a rosewood fingerboard, binding, and bridge, the J-45 60s exudes a sense of durability and craftsmanship.

5. good intonation: Gibson's attention to detail during the manufacturing process ensures accurate intonation across all frets, allowing for more precise and consistent playing.

Cons:

1. high price: As a high-end acoustic guitar, the Gibson J-45 60s carries an expensive price tag, making it less accessible to budget-conscious guitarists.

2. weight: The all-solid-wood construction and larger body size of the J-45 60s result in a heavier guitar compared to its more modern counterparts, potentially causing discomfort for players, especially during long performances.

3. limited customization: Being a vintage-inspired model, the Gibson J-45 60s has a more restricted range of customization options. Guitarists looking for a personalized instrument may not find satisfaction with this guitar's limited color or finish choices.

4. increase in maintenance: With its high-quality components and solid wood construction, the Gibson J-45 60s requires more frequent maintenance and care compared to guitars made with laminated woods or other materials.

Conclusion:

In conclusion, the Gibson J-45 60s is an exceptional acoustic guitar that offers a rich history, classic design, and powerful sound. Its pros include a captivating vintage look, an excellent tonal balance, versatile playability, high-quality construction, and accurate intonation. However, it also comes with cons, such as a high price, heavier weight, limited customization, and a higher maintenance requirement.

Recommendation:

The Gibson J-45 60s is an excellent investment for professionals, collectors, and guitar enthusiasts who value the history, tone, and craftsmanship of the iconic J-45 design. For budget-conscious guitarists or those in search of a more personalized instrument, alternative options with modern features and lower price points might be worth considering.

Details:

Action is medium low and plays great, but may require a quick tweak to your liking. Fret wear This guitar has some extremely light wear on the first few frets, but no other type of fret. Electronics N/A Case Original Gibson hard shell case included. Otherwise, there are a few light marks on the pick guard and super tarnishing hardware.

There are some light scuffs and swirl marks over the top, as well a few stray on back. Physical Condition This guitar is in great condition with only some light examples of wear. Aside from this, the guitar only shows some superficial wear everyday playing and handling. Overall, this is a great playing and sounding guitar.
